The video explores the wonders of the universe, focusing on stars and their characteristics. It explains why the sun appears larger and brighter than other stars due to its proximity to Earth. The video also discusses other bright stars like Sirius, Rigel, and Betelgeuse, and introduces tools like the planisphere and Kepler telescope used for stargazing. The vastness of space and the ability to study distant stars from Earth are highlighted.
